## Key Ceremony Checklist — Item 7

- [ ] Rotate the signing key for SnackRoute, our vending-machine restock planner. Yes, even the restock planner gets a ceremony — it signs route manifests that drivers trust blindly. Grab a second witness from the Bramleigh on-call rotation before you touch the Hollowfen HSM. Confirm the old key is revoked in the SnackRoute admin panel, then export the new escrow bundle. When the bundle prompt asks for verification, enter the passphrase shown below.

strongbox words: oliael-gilax-lamael

**TICKET-4417: Signature check fails after ORM refactor**

Plugin authors: the Grelldane ORM shim was replaced in v9 of the Vexway SDK. Old serialized query payloads no longer match the manifest hash, so signature verification fails on load. Regenerate your plugin manifest against the new schema and re-sign before publishing. The current signing key for the Vexway plugin registry is below.

deploy key for taguf-bafop: bky4_bYeM

**14:22** — The Orvantic build team cut plugin compilation over to the Hermeliot hermetic toolchain. External plugins built against the legacy sandbox will fail until authors repin their manifests. We verified that the Quillmark reference plugin compiles cleanly under the new fingerprint, which is recorded immediately below.

pipeline stamp: htk4_66df

Build Provenance — Paritywren Rate Checker

All release artifacts are built on the sealed Oakhenge runner pool. No local builds are accepted. Each artifact carries a signed manifest listing source revision, builder identity, and dependency digests. Verification: run the attest command against the manifest before approving deployment. Mismatched digests block promotion automatically. For audit cross-reference, every signed manifest embeds the provenance token reproduced below.

trace token, bagag-kawep: htk6_d2d45a